  • Patent number: 6244806
    Abstract: A locking apparatus includes an inner ring having a tapered outer shape and permitting a bolt of a fastener, with which construction elements are fastened, to pass therethrough, an outer plate formed with a tapered bore which receives the inner ring, a coil spring which urges the inner ring toward the outer plate, and a nut threadedly engaged with the bolt on the side close to an outer end of the coil spring. When an external force is applied to a construction so that the outer plate is displaced toward the nut, together with the construction element associated therewith, the outer plate applies a force, exerting in the direction axially of the bolt, to the inner ring. When receiving the force which has a component directed radially inwardly of the bolt, the inner ring is reduced in diameter to tighten the bolt, thereby preventing a further displacement of the outer plate and the construction element.
